The petitioner apprehends his arrest in a case under Section 341, 342, 323, 326(A), 307, 376/511 of the Indian Penal Code.
The informant alleged that while she was in her house Subodh Yadav, son of the petitioner, came and made her naked and tried to outrage her modesty. In the meantime, an unknown person came and threw acid which fell on the body of Subodh Yadav and she also got some injuries. It is alleged that petitioner, father of Subodh Yadav, on alarm, came and dragged the informant to his house and tied her with a rope and also assaulted her.
Sri B. P. Pandey, the learned senior counsel
Patna High Court Cr.Misc. No.13220 of 2016 (3) dt.28-06-2016 2/2 appearing for the petitioner, submits that none of the witnesses saw the petitioner assaulting the informant. There is no injury on the body of informant but it appears that the informant has made very specific allegation that it was the petitioner who came on alarm and dragged her to his house and tied her with a rope and assaulted her.
Considering the facts aforesaid and the nature of allegations made against the petitioner, I am not inclined to enlarge the petitioner on anticipatory bail. Accordingly, the same is rejected.
